/** * This file represents an example of the code that themes would use to register * the required plugins. * * It is expected that theme authors would copy and paste this code into their * functions.php file, and amend to suit. * * @package TGM-Plugin-Activation * @subpackage Example * @version 2.3.6 * @author Thomas Griffin * @author Gary Jones * @copyright Copyright (c) 2012, Thomas Griffin * @license http://opensource.org/licenses/gpl-2.0.php GPL v2 or later * @link https://github.com/thomasgriffin/TGM-Plugin-Activation */ /** * Include the TGM_Plugin_Activation class. */ require_once dirname( __FILE__ ) . '/class-tgm-plugin-activation.php'; add_action( 'tgmpa_register', 'my_theme_register_required_plugins' ); /** * Register the required plugins for this theme. * * In this example, we register two plugins - one included with the TGMPA library * and one from the .org repo. * * The variable passed to tgmpa_register_plugins() should be an array of plugin * arrays. * * This function is hooked into tgmpa_init, which is fired within the * TGM_Plugin_Activation class constructor. */ function my_theme_register_required_plugins() { /** * Array of plugin arrays. Required keys are name and slug. * If the source is NOT from the .org repo, then source is also required. */ $plugins = array( // This is an example of how to include a plugin pre-packaged with a theme array( 'name' => 'Contact Form 7', // The plugin name 'slug' => 'contact-form-7', // The plugin slug (typically the folder name) 'source' => get_stylesheet_directory() . '/includes/plugins/contact-form-7.zip', // The plugin source 'required' => true, // If false, the plugin is only 'recommended' instead of required 'version' => '',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ented 'force_activation' => false,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ins 'external_url' => '', // If set, overrides default API URL and points to an external URL ), array( 'name' => 'Cherry Plugin', // The plugin name. 'slug' => 'cherry-plugin', // The plugin slug (typically the folder name). 'source' => PARENT_DIR . '/includes/plugins/cherry-plugin.zip', // The plugin source. 'required' => true, // If false, the plugin is only 'recommended' instead of required. 'version' => '1.1', // E.g. 1.0.0. If set, the active plugin must be this version or higher, otherwise a notice is presented. 'force_activation' => true, // If true, plugin is activated upon theme activation and cannot be deactivated until theme switch. 'force_deactivation' => false, // If true, plugin is deactivated upon theme switch, useful for theme-specific plugins. 'external_url' => '', // If set, overrides default API URL and points to an external URL. ) ); /** * Array of configuration settings. Amend each line as needed. * If you want the default strings to be available under your own theme domain, * leave the strings uncommented. * Some of the strings are added into a sprintf, so see the comments at the * end of each line for what each argument will be. */ $config = array( 'domain' => CURRENT_THEME, // Text domain - likely want to be the same as your theme. 'default_path' => '', // Default absolute path to pre-packaged plugins 'parent_menu_slug' => 'themes.php', // Default parent menu slug 'parent_url_slug' => 'themes.php', // Default parent URL slug 'menu' => 'install-required-plugins', // Menu slug 'has_notices' => true, // Show admin notices or not 'is_automatic' => true, // Automatically activate plugins after installation or not 'message' => '', // Message to output right before the plugins table 'strings' => array( 'page_title' => theme_locals("page_title"), 'menu_title' => theme_locals("menu_title"), 'installing' => theme_locals("installing"), // %1$s = plugin name 'oops' => theme_locals("oops_2"), 'notice_can_install_required' => _n_noop( theme_locals("notice_can_install_required"), theme_locals("notice_can_install_required_2") ), // %1$s = plugin name(s) 'notice_can_install_recommended' => _n_noop( theme_locals("notice_can_install_recommended"), theme_locals("notice_can_install_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_install' => _n_noop( theme_locals("notice_cannot_install"), theme_locals("notice_cannot_install_2") ), // %1$s = plugin name(s) 'notice_can_activate_required' => _n_noop( theme_locals("notice_can_activate_required"), theme_locals("notice_can_activate_required_2") ), // %1$s = plugin name(s) 'notice_can_activate_recommended' => _n_noop( theme_locals("notice_can_activate_recommended"), theme_locals("notice_can_activate_recommended_2") ), // %1$s = plugin name(s) 'notice_cannot_activate' => _n_noop( theme_locals("notice_cannot_activate"), theme_locals("notice_cannot_activate_2") ), // %1$s = plugin name(s) 'notice_ask_to_update' => _n_noop( theme_locals("notice_ask_to_update"), theme_locals("notice_ask_to_update_2") ), // %1$s = plugin name(s) 'notice_cannot_update' => _n_noop( theme_locals("notice_cannot_update"), theme_locals("notice_cannot_update_2") ), // %1$s = plugin name(s) 'install_link' => _n_noop( theme_locals("install_link"), theme_locals("install_link_2") ), 'activate_link' => _n_noop( theme_locals("activate_link"), theme_locals("activate_link_2") ), 'return' => theme_locals("return"), 'plugin_activated' => theme_locals("plugin_activated"), 'complete' => theme_locals("complete"), // %1$s = dashboard link 'nag_type' => theme_locals("updated") // Determines admin notice type - can only be 'updated' or 'error' ) ); tgmpa( $plugins, $config ); } BetMaze Casino ᐈ bonus up to £100 for new players

BetMaze Casino ᐈ bonus up to £100 for new players

Closing your account will not affect your withdrawal and it will be processed as per our normal procedures. What happens to the Reward Level and Reward Points in the event of account closure? If a player chooses to close their account, Reward Levels and Reward Points will be forfeited.RReward Points and Reward Levels cannot be transferred to another account. Reward Points are awarded automatically, based on Real Money wagers and recent player activity. Registered BETMAZE Real Money players earn Reward Points as they play. If you’ve forgotten your username or password, simply go to the login section of our website or app.

  • There isn’t a great deal beyond that, plus there is no live streaming or Best Odds Guaranteed, so it wouldn’t surprise me if greyhound fans look elsewhere.
  • That said, these may increase the closer we get to kick-off for each game.
  • It’s better to manually enter them each time for security reasons.
  • Monthly releases introduce at least 30 new games, keeping the collection fresh and current.
  • Betmaze — is a new platform launched in 2025, perfect for players seeking something fresh in the online gambling industry.

Managing your account

Online.casino, or O.C, is an international guide to gambling, providing the latest news, game guides and honest online casino reviews conducted by real experts. Make sure to check your local regulatory requirements before you choose to play at any casino listed on our site. The content on our website is intended for informative purposes only and you should not rely on it as legal advice. Winomania Casino is an Anakatech Interactive Limited online casino and has been online in the United Kingdom since 2018. Some of the most notable differences from BetMaze are its smaller game selection, which comprises around 500 games, and the absence of a sportsbook.

🎭 Entertainment and Specials Betting

The platform encourages responsible play through self-exclusion options, deposit limits, and support resources for those needing assistance. For new punters, the sports welcome offer that is available and easy to identify is that players can Bet £20 and get a £20 Free Bet for all new players in the UK. Deposit a minimum of £20, and then bet that on sports markets with odds of greater than 1/1 (2.00), and you’ll get a £20 free bet token within 24 hours. Value given from this free bet appears without wagering, although the fact that the payment methods of Skrill and Neteller cannot be utilised for this offer is a negative aspect. Betmaze offers a simple design that is not flashy but does not appear antiquated.
Kindly make sure you prepare all relevant details of the deposit made (Date of transaction, amount, currency, transaction reference number from bank). BetMaze extends beyond traditional casino gaming to offer a comprehensive sportsbook that caters to the diverse interests of UK sports enthusiasts. The platform has an online gaming portal, and many of the bonuses are aimed at casino gamers, but there are sports betting bonuses that you can use in your betting predictions. Our sports betting section covers major sporting events worldwide, with particular emphasis on football, horse racing, tennis, and other sports popular among British audiences.
There are also regular opportunities to pick up free bets and other bonuses. BetMaze gives players plenty of choice with online blackjack, European and American roulette, and baccarat. Each game plays smoothly and feels like the real deal without having to leave your comfy chair. Payments are quick and secure, with popular options like PayPal supported. Everything runs well on mobile too, so you can play wherever you are.

Live Casino

BetMaze also lets you build your own bets and cash out early when things go your way. While there isn’t live streaming yet, the platform offers handy betting tools and lots of markets for every major sport. Everything feels modern and easy to use, making BetMaze a good choice for anyone who enjoys sports betting.

Sports Betting

This allows players to bet multiple times on the same sport event, increasing their chances of winning the bets. BetMaze offers 40+ sports, solid odds, and fast payouts but lacks live streaming and caps some payment methods. BetMaze has an easy to use and navigate site and homepage in particular. At the time of writing this review (August 2025) , BetMaze currently have a good promotional offer for new customers joining them.
The platform's recent launch positions it among the newer entrants in the Irish market, leveraging proven technology and regulatory compliance to establish credibility. The casino's operational philosophy emphasizes player satisfaction, security, and innovative gaming experiences while maintaining strict adherence to licensing requirements and industry best practices. In-play betting extends across dozens of sports with dynamic odds adjustment and instant bet placement.

  • Another downside is that Betmaze doesn’t show RTP info straightaway; you’ll have to Google.
  • Never click on suspicious links or provide your login details to anyone claiming to be from Betmaze.
  • To claim this bonus all you need to do is make your first deposit of the minimum amount stated in the welcome offer terms and conditions.
  • For instance, their customer service response times aren’t always up to scratch; I waited nearly half an hour for a simple query once which is not ideal!
  • This protects your account from being accessed by someone other than you and ensures you control your gambling activity.
  • The spins from the welcome offer can only be used on specific titles defined in the bonus terms.

Unleash the Excitement: Unlocking Payment Secrets at Betmaze Casino!

They've got this 'Cashback Wednesday' thing going on where you can get a percentage of your losses back. It's not something that I've seen at many other places, and it provides a nice little safety net for those unlucky streaks we all experience from time to time. Although having said all this (just sharing my 2 cents here), no casino is perfect and Betmaze Casino isn't an exception either. For instance, there were moments when customer service seemed slower than a tortoise on tranquilizers 😑 – but hey they eventually got around answering my queries.

Betmaze has a list of casino games curated specially for our UK players. These games are culturally dominant, giving the full experience of UK casinos right from the comfort of your home. Players from other countries are BETMAZE Casino Login not excluded, Betmaze is built for everyone, regardless of country of origin and background. After sign-up, I made my first deposit and received an £80 boost.
Although Betmaze doesn’t have the longest list of deposit methods, unlike some of the larger UK casinos, its deposit methods are quick and very reliable. For those who want an easy, no-fuss way to add funds, it does what it says. If you are familiar with other Aspire brands in the same area, the layout should feel familiar. That is not bad – Aspire tends to grab what works, which is very neat and organised. In terms of security, Betmaze uses 128-bit SSL encryption for data and payments. It is also compliant with proper age verification, which blocks underage users from playing.